Daily devotion – When darks clouds settle upon you.

Pastor Keith   -  

2Co 1:8
¶For we would not, brethren, have you ignorant of our trouble which came to us in Asia, that we were pressed out of measure, above strength, insomuch that we despaired even of life:

2Co 1:9
But we had the sentence of death in ourselves, that we should not trust in ourselves, but in God which raiseth the dead:

2Co 1:10
Who delivered us from so great a death, and doth deliver: in whom we trust that he will yet deliver us.

There are moments in our lives when we go under. We are out of ‘gas’ and our wick is just burning. These moments can just drop on us like a huge grand piano from above and we resign to the fact that we can’t get out of its way as it is careering down on us.

The Apostle Paul had moments even in his great faith led life. Hear his words…pressed out of measure…no strength….despairing even of his life!

But thanks be unto God Paul did not remain under the shadow of that ‘falling grand piano’!

He realises like all of us should that we simply cannot trust in our own capacity or strength to live godly and survive in a sin fallen world. He looks to God, Paul realises once again as the Holy Spirit reminds him that our Lord is always there to raise us up out of the dungeon of despair.

Christ has delivered us from the horror of being separated from God for all eternity by dying in our place on Calvary’s Cross. He set us free from the judgment we deserved and instead granted us His grace.

Jesus did deliver is then and He will deliver you again today!

He is our loving Shepherd and He will not leave us in those moments in our lives when our frailty all of a sudden takes centre stage and we freeze!

Today, don’t trust in yourself but in the God who raised you from death to life!
